After not detecting hardly at all in just over a year, I have vowed to rekindle this hobby for 2020. I've kinda got it in my head to buy a new machine, but I've gotta do a little saving first. I did however finally buy a NEL Sharpshooter coil for the T2. I got to swing that coil a little bit this past weekend,,,, and I liked it!! Getting out and using the T2 SE reminded me that I really don't "need" a new machine. I forgot just how impressive this machine is. It's found me some cool (and deep) stuff with the stock coil. Just for the sake of tripping down memory lane, I found my one and only gold ring with it,,, on the first trip using it!!!

I may wind up buying another machine,,, but I sure can't see myself ever parting with the T2 SE.

Terrific find,my original green T2 and the NEL Sharpshooter coil is still one of my all time favourite detecting combinations and wont ever part with it,like your my T2 with that coil has found me more gold coinage than all my other detectors put together......it may be getting on and not as sophisticated as some of the more modern detector of which i also own as well.But in my mind its all about the decent finds that go in my finds bag.

And the T2 and that Sharpshooter coil does it with abundance,have owned and used my machine since 2006/7 and in the last 18 months or so have been using AM mode almost all the time,that has transformed it even into a more deadlier machine.The T2 is one of the all time legend machines.
